Cocaine Cowboys Live

Building on the award-winning documentary series by Billy Corben and rakontur which shed light on the fascinating histories of Miami’s drug trade through exclusive interviews with law enforcement officials, journalists, and organized crime leaders, Confessions of a Cocaine Cowboy is a new play chronicling the brutal drug war through the eyes of Jorge “Rivi” Ayala, a hired assassin working with the notorious drug queenpin Griselda Blanco. The play exposes how coke, cash, and corruption created the Magic City we know today.

Award-winning playwright AURIN SQUIRE (NBC’s This is us, CBS’s The Good Fight), joins BILLY CORBEN and Miami New Drama’s artistic director MICHEL HAUSMANN in developing this uniquely Miami live theater event. Starring Yancey Arias (Kingpin, Lethal Weapon), Zilah Mendoza (Modern Family, Grey’s Anatomy), Andhy Mendez (The Blacklist, Orange is the New Black), Rudi Goblen, Nicholas Richberg, and Stephen Anthony.

Performances begin March 7th at the Colony Theatre on Lincoln Road.
